Factors to Consider When Choosing Air Purifier Kitchen

Before you invest in a kitchen air purifier, I’d recommend evaluating five critical factors that’ll determine whether you’re getting real value or just blowing money around: coverage area capacity (how many square feet it handles), filtration efficiency standards (look for HEPA and activated carbon ratings), noise level performance (because you don’t want a jet engine running during dinner), odor removal technology (essential for kitchens where cooking smells linger), and energy consumption rating (since you’ll be running this regularly). And honestly, these factors work together, so a unit with excellent filtration but terrible noise performance might leave you frustrated, while an energy-hungry model could rack up your electricity bill faster than you’d expect.

Coverage Area Capacity

The right coverage area makes or breaks your kitchen air purifier’s effectiveness, and I’ll explain why this matters more than you might think. Your kitchen’s square footage directly determines how quickly the unit can filter air and combat cooking fumes. I recommend matching the purifier’s rated coverage to your actual space.

For compact kitchens under 300 square feet, a standard unit works fine. But if you’ve got a larger kitchen or an open floor plan connecting to living areas, you’ll want something rated for 1,000 to 1,700+ square feet. This extra capacity handles cross-ventilation and prevents odors from lingering in adjacent rooms.

Undersizing means constant struggle; oversizing gives you breathing room and faster air exchanges when you’re actually cooking.

Filtration Efficiency Standards

How do you know whether an air purifier will actually capture the cooking smoke and grease particles floating around your kitchen? Look at filtration efficiency standards, which measure a unit’s ability to trap ultrafine particles between 0.1 and 0.3 micrometers. Most quality kitchen purifiers achieve 99.97% capture rates or higher, often using HEPA-type filters like H13 or True HEPA variants.

Beyond particulates, you’ll want activated carbon or odor-reduction filters to tackle cooking smells and volatile organic compounds. CADR (Clean Air Delivery Rate) values tell you how quickly the unit cleans smoke, dust, and pollen from your space. Independent certifications like AHAM VERIFIED, CARB, and ETL confirm these claims, giving you confidence that the purifier performs as advertised.

Noise Level Performance

You’ll frequently encounter a trade-off when shopping for kitchen air purifiers: the models that clean your air fastest tend to run louder, while the quietest units work more gradually. I find that understanding noise ranges helps you make smarter choices. Most kitchen purifiers operate between 20–24 dB on low settings (barely noticeable during conversations) and 46–66 dB at higher speeds (comparable to background kitchen activity).

For open-plan kitchens, look for models offering ultra-quiet modes around 24 dB. And here’s the thing: higher CADR ratings and faster air changes typically mean increased noise levels. Balancing purification speed with acceptable sound becomes crucial. Sleep modes with dimmed displays further reduce both auditory and visual disruption during quiet dining periods, making them valuable for your household’s comfort.

Odor Removal Technology

When it comes to eliminating cooking smells, burnt toast residue, and lingering fish odors, activated carbon filters are your best friend. I’d recommend looking for purifiers with higher carbon content and larger surface areas, which absorb VOCs and odors more effectively than standard filters alone.

Many quality kitchen purifiers combine multiple filtration stages: pre-filter, HEPA, and activated carbon. This multi-stage approach outperforms HEPA-only models for cooking odors. Some purifiers even include dedicated odor-specific cartridges designed to target fragrance and smoke scents more aggressively.

To maintain consistent performance, replace filters every three to six months as recommended. Your kitchen’s cooking frequency and ventilation directly impact how quickly odors dissipate, so consider your specific environment when choosing your model.

Energy Consumption Rating

Because running an air purifier continuously can add to your electricity bills, understanding energy consumption is just as important as knowing how well it removes odors and particles. I’d recommend checking the wattage first, since models range from about 7W to 95W depending on features and room coverage.

And here’s the thing: higher CADR ratings typically mean more energy use, so compare power consumption per ACH (air changes per hour) to find what works for your kitchen size. Look for units with ECO or auto modes that dial back power when air quality improves.

Sleep modes are a game-changer for nighttime use, slashing energy significantly. Finally, hunt for energy efficiency certifications or explicit daily and monthly kWh estimates, which give you real numbers for calculating long-term costs.

Filter Replacement Frequency

How often do you actually need to swap out your air purifier’s filter? The answer depends on several factors. Most manufacturers recommend replacement every 3 to 8 months, though some units stretch to 6 to 12 months under typical home use. Here’s what influences your schedule:

  1. Filter type and CADR rating
  2. Kitchen size and air quality
  3. Usage intensity

Larger spaces and higher CADR ratings generate increased particle loads, demanding more frequent changes. I’d suggest sticking with manufacturer-recommended filters only, as off-brand options can compromise performance and actually shorten filter life.

Most modern units include real-time indicators or reminders that alert you when replacement is due, taking the guesswork out of maintenance. This feature alone saves you headaches and keeps your kitchen air genuinely clean.
